首页
/ Linux图像编辑新选择:专业修图软件的开源替代方案探索

Linux图像编辑新选择:专业修图软件的开源替代方案探索

2026-05-06 10:07:29作者:鲍丁臣Ursa

在数字创意领域,Linux系统长期面临专业图像编辑工具短缺的困境。随着开源技术的发展,通过Wine兼容层实现的跨平台设计工具正在改变这一局面。本文将探索如何在Linux环境中搭建专业级图像编辑工作站,让创意工作者摆脱系统限制,享受自由高效的设计体验。我们将以Adobe Photoshop CC 2022的Linux移植方案为例,详细介绍从环境配置到功能优化的完整流程,为技术爱好者提供一条可行的专业修图解决方案。

一、Linux专业图像工作站的构建基础

1.1 系统环境评估

在开始安装前,需要确保你的Linux系统满足基本运行要求。专业图像编辑对系统资源有一定需求,建议配置如下:

  • 硬件配置:支持Vulkan的显卡(NVIDIA或AMD均可)、8GB以上内存(推荐16GB)、至少20GB可用存储空间
  • 软件依赖:Wine 6.1或更高版本(注意避开6.20-6.22版本)、Zenity图形对话框工具、appmenu-gtk-module模块
  • 基础工具:tar、wget、curl等命令行工具集

技术提示:Wine是一个能够在Linux系统上运行Windows应用程序的兼容层,它不是模拟器,而是通过转换API调用来实现程序运行。

1.2 开源替代方案概览

Linux平台上有多种图像编辑工具可供选择,各有特点:

  • GIMP:功能全面的开源图像编辑器,适合基础到中级编辑需求
  • Krita:专注于数字绘画的专业工具,支持多种画笔引擎
  • Photopea:基于Web的图像编辑工具,界面和功能类似Photoshop
  • 通过Wine运行的Photoshop:保留完整功能的专业解决方案

本方案采用最后一种方式,通过优化的Wine环境在Linux上运行Photoshop CC 2022,兼顾功能完整性和使用体验。

二、Photoshop CC 2022的Linux部署之旅

2.1 源代码获取与准备

首先需要获取项目源代码,打开终端执行以下命令:

git clone https://gitcode.com/gh_mirrors/ph/Photoshop-CC2022-Linux
cd Photoshop-CC2022-Linux

这个仓库包含了在Linux上安装Photoshop CC 2022所需的所有脚本和资源文件。进入项目目录后,可以看到scripts文件夹中包含了不同版本的安装脚本。

2.2 安装环境的精细化配置

安装脚本提供了灵活的路径选择,你可以根据系统空间分布和使用习惯选择合适的安装位置:

# 查看脚本帮助信息
cd scripts
sh photoshop2022install.sh -h

# 安装到用户主目录(推荐)
sh photoshop2022install.sh $HOME

# 安装到系统应用目录(需要管理员权限)
sudo sh photoshop2022install.sh /opt/Adobe-Photoshop

选择安装路径后,脚本将自动执行以下配置步骤:

  1. 创建独立的Wine前缀环境(避免影响系统其他Wine程序)
  2. 配置Windows 10兼容模式
  3. 安装必要的运行库(包括Microsoft Visual C++系列运行库)
  4. 设置DirectX和Vulkan图形支持

Linux图像软件安装界面

2.3 图形加速与性能优化

为了获得更好的运行体验,需要进行额外的图形配置:

# 安装DXVK以提升图形性能
WINEPREFIX=~/.wine-photoshop winetricks dxvk

# 启用 Vulkan 支持
export WINE_USE_VULKAN=1

这些配置能够显著提升图像渲染速度,减少操作延迟,使Linux上的Photoshop运行更加流畅。

三、高级功能配置与个性化调整

3.1 Camera Raw插件安装

要处理RAW格式照片,需要安装Camera Raw插件:

# 下载Camera Raw安装包(请替换为实际下载链接)
wget "CameraRaw_installer.exe"

# 在Photoshop环境中安装
WINEPREFIX=~/.wine-photoshop wine CameraRaw_installer.exe

安装完成后,在Photoshop中进行如下设置:

  • 编辑 → 首选项 → Camera Raw → 性能 → 取消勾选"使用图形处理器"
  • 编辑 → 首选项 → 文件处理 → Camera Raw首选项 → 设置缓存大小为10GB

3.2 工作区个性化设置

为了适应Linux桌面环境,可以进行以下个性化调整:

  1. 界面缩放调整:针对高分辨率显示器

    export GDK_SCALE=2  # 2x缩放,根据显示器分辨率调整
    
  2. 快捷键映射:将Linux系统快捷键与Photoshop保持一致

    • 打开系统设置 → 键盘 → 快捷键 → 自定义快捷键
    • 添加Photoshop常用命令的快捷键映射
  3. 字体配置:确保中文字体正常显示

    # 复制系统字体到Wine字体目录
    cp /usr/share/fonts/truetype/wqy/wqy-microhei.ttc ~/.wine-photoshop/drive_c/windows/Fonts/
    

四、常见问题速查表

问题现象 可能原因 解决方案
启动后界面乱码 字体缺失 安装中文字体并更新字体缓存
程序崩溃或无响应 Wine版本不兼容 降级到Wine 6.18或升级到最新稳定版
菜单显示不完整 GTK主题冲突 切换到Adwaita等原生GTK主题
保存文件时崩溃 权限问题 确保安装目录有读写权限
图形显示异常 DXVK配置问题 重新安装DXVK或禁用硬件加速

五、性能对比测试

为了客观评估Linux环境下Photoshop的性能表现,我们进行了以下测试:

5.1 基础操作响应时间(单位:毫秒)

操作 Windows原生 Linux/Wine 性能差异
启动程序 2800 3500 +25%
打开20MB PSD文件 1200 1500 +25%
应用高斯模糊滤镜 850 920 +8%
保存50MB PSD文件 1800 2100 +17%

5.2 内存占用对比(单位:MB)

场景 Windows原生 Linux/Wine 内存差异
程序启动后 850 1020 +20%
打开多个图层文件 1850 2150 +16%
执行复杂滤镜操作 2450 2800 +14%

测试结果表明,虽然Linux/Wine环境下的Photoshop在启动时间和内存占用上略高于Windows原生环境,但在实际编辑操作中的性能差异较小,完全可以满足日常专业修图需求。

六、总结与展望

通过Wine兼容层技术,在Linux系统上运行Photoshop CC 2022已成为可行的专业图像编辑解决方案。本文详细介绍了从环境准备到高级配置的完整流程,包括源代码获取、安装路径选择、性能优化和个性化设置等关键步骤。新增的常见问题速查表和性能对比测试为用户提供了实用参考,帮助技术爱好者更好地构建Linux专业图像工作站。

随着开源技术的不断发展,Linux平台的创意工具生态正在逐步完善。无论是专业设计师还是摄影爱好者,都可以通过本文介绍的方法,在自由开源的操作系统上享受专业级的图像编辑体验。未来,随着Wine和相关兼容技术的进一步优化,Linux有望成为创意工作者的理想选择。

使用提示:请确保你拥有Adobe Photoshop的合法授权,本方案仅提供技术实现途径,不包含任何软件许可破解内容。

登录后查看全文
热门项目推荐
相关项目推荐